#DD6657 Hex Color Code

#DD6657

The Hexadecimal Color #DD6657 is a contrast shade of Indian Red. #DD6657 RGB value is rgb(221, 102, 87). RGB Color Model of #DD6657 consists of 86% red, 40% green and 34% blue. HSL color Mode of #DD6657 has 7°(degrees) Hue, 66% Saturation and 60% Lightness. #DD6657 color has an wavelength of 615.59259n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#DD6657 is #FF9966.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#DD6657 is #D65. The Closest Color to #DD6657 is #CD5C5C. Official Name of #DD6657 Hex Code is Red Damask.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#DD6657 is 0 Cyan 54 Magenta 61 Yellow 13 Black and #DD6657 CMY is 0, 54, 61.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#DD6657 is hsl(7,66,60,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(7, 61, 87).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#DD6657 is 36.29, 25.57, 12.04.
Hex8 Value of #DD6657 is #DD6657FF. Decimal Value of #DD6657 is 14509655 and Octal Value of #DD6657 is 67263127. Binary Value of #DD6657 is 11011101, 1100110, 1010111 and Android of #DD6657 is 4292699735 / 0xffdd6657.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#DD6657 is 0.491, 0.346, 0.346 and YIQ Color Space of #DD6657 is 135.871, 75.7316, 20.5005.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#DD6657 is 35.62, 17.94, 12.3.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#DD6657 is 57.63, 45.38, 30.95.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#DD6657 is 57.63, 90.29, 27.24.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#DD6657 is 57.63, 54.93, 34.29. Hunter Lab variable of #DD6657 is 50.57, 39.61, 21.28.

Various Color Shades of #DD6657

To get 25% Saturated #DD6657 Color, you need to convert the hex color #DD6657 to the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, increase the saturation value by 25%, and then convert it back to the hex color. To desaturate a color by 25%, we need to reduce its saturation level while keeping the same hue and lightness. Saturation represents the intensity or vividness of a color. A 100% saturation means the color is fully vivid, while a 0% saturation results in a shade of gray. To make a color 25% darker or 25% lighter, you need to reduce the intensity of each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components by 25% or increase it to 25%. Inverting a #DD6657 hex color involves converting each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components to their complementary values. The complementary color is found by subtracting each component's value from the maximum value of 255.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#DD6657

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
